Ok, I believe I have 4 game rules for tower defense/general use:
No Domestic Space Monsters: Nest monsters will always spawn wild. You need the nest eradicator to remove them.
Wandering Monsters can blockade: Gives a 20% chance of wandering monsters stopping in a system
Wild Nest Monster Spawn Factor: 0.5x - 10x Spawn rate on wild nest monsters
Domestic Monster Spawn Factor: 0.5x - 10x Spawn rate on domestic nest monsters

Re: Ideas for improving tower defense mode
We played: high monsters, all players allied
Problems were:
Problems were:
- wandering monsters never stop, you are immune if you also never stop in a system
- nests being outposted and turned into domestic monsters
- experimenters being no match for a combined player force

HUNT_PLANET_TYPE might make monsters unable to get farther than 1 hop from the starting growth area, if any other growth area is at more than two hops from the starting one:
1. jump to any a neighboring system
2. now the only neighboring system that has a belt or GG to attract the monster is the one they left, so they go back to 1.
Maybe modify the effect to ensure monsters can't go back the way they came if there are more than one starlane from current system.
Or something that allows them to target another growing area despite it being farther than 2 hops.
Or add a new effect (no idea how) to let overcrowded growth areas to form a fleet of monsters to migrate for a while in some random direction before disbanding and resume normal HUNT_PLANET_TYPE behavior.

There's a probability check in there. It's only triggering 30% of the time for a larval kraken.
So this is basically [[HUNT_SHIP]] with a check for a krill_hull and maybe the sight distance changed to a 1 jump check (otherwise the kraken will rarely see it, and it wont trigger). I agree its cool, I suspect in game effect is more of an Easter egg then a noticeable game effect. It's basically easy for me to add if its wanted.

It's also possible to get trickier, an inverted parabola where larval krakens stay close to their nest, then range further, then try and return at growth age.
So that gives 3 easy options:
- Simple probability. e.g. as is
- Growing probability - starts low, increases as kraken gets older
- Inverted parabola (or similar) - starts high, dips, returns to high
